Why residency abroad

Residency is how you take the long view.

A second residency opens the door to living, working, studying, or investing in another country — often as a stepping-stone to citizenship down the line.

Unlike a visa, a residency permit is granted for years at a time, renewable, and in many cases leads to permanent residence and ultimately naturalization.

Long-term stay
Multi-year permits — usually 1, 2, 5 or 10 years — that are renewable and cumulative.
Path to citizenship
Many routes lead to permanent residence and naturalization over time.
Family inclusion
Spouses and dependent children are typically included.
Tax & banking options
New tax residency, banking, and business-structuring opportunities abroad.

  • Residency gives you the right to live in a country for a defined period — renewable, usually leading to permanent residence. Citizenship grants a passport, voting rights, and the full set of civic privileges. Residency often leads to citizenship over time.
